Driveway sloping services involve adjusting the incline of a driveway to improve drainage, safety, and accessibility. Over time, driveways can develop uneven surfaces or become prone to water pooling, which can lead to damage or create hazards for vehicles and pedestrians. By professionally sloping a driveway, service providers help ensure that water flows away from the property and prevents standing water, reducing the risk of erosion, cracking, or other structural issues. This process typically includes assessing the current slope, removing any existing surface materials, and regrading the driveway to achieve a proper incline that directs water effectively.

Many homeowners turn to driveway sloping services when they notice water runoff pooling at the garage entrance or along the driveway surface after rain. Uneven slopes or poor drainage can cause water to collect, leading to potential damage to the driveway surface or creating slippery conditions. Additionally, a driveway that slopes incorrectly can pose safety concerns, especially for elderly residents or those with mobility challenges. Service providers can also correct existing issues caused by settling or shifting, restoring the driveway’s proper slope and function to prevent future problems.

The overview below groups typical Driveway Sloping proj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Grand Junction, CO.

In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.

Smaller Repairs - Typical costs for minor driveway sloping adjustments usually range from $250 to $600. Many routine projects fall within this middle band, depending on the extent of the slope correction needed.

Moderate Slope Corrections - Larger, more involved slope modifications or repairs often cost between $600 and $1,500. These projects are common for driveways requiring significant leveling or drainage improvements.

Full Driveway Re-sloping - Complete re-sloping or extensive grading work can range from $1,500 to $3,500, depending on driveway size and complexity. Fewer projects reach into this higher tier, but they are necessary for severe drainage issues.

Full Replacement - Replacing an entire driveway with a sloped surface typically costs $4,000 to $8,000 or more. Larger, more complex projects can exceed this range, especially for custom materials or extensive prep work.

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

Why might I need driveway sloping services? Driveway sloping services can help improve drainage, prevent water pooling, and reduce the risk of damage caused by standing water on your driveway.

What types of driveway sloping solutions are available? Local contractors may offer options such as grading, adding a gentle incline, or installing drainage systems to ensure proper slope and water runoff.

How do I know if my driveway needs sloping adjustments? Signs include water pooling after rain, cracks or erosion along the edges, or uneven surfaces that suggest improper drainage or slope issues.

Are driveway sloping services suitable for all driveway types? Most driveway types, including concrete, asphalt, and gravel, can benefit from sloping services to enhance drainage and longevity.
